Individual Lessons
Individual lessons include hands-on work, observation and discussion. The teacher will guide you through various activities, like going from standing to sitting, by encouraging you with her hands and verbal cues. You will be asked to notice your reactions and observe differences. At times there is lively discussion about the process, at other times the experience speaks for itself.
Lessons also include practice while lying on a massage table where we continue to explore the principles of the Alexander Technique. Table work releases tension and generally feels great.
As your knowledge increases lessons can be geared to any activity, from sports to singing to playing a musical instrument.
Paired Lessons
Paired lessons are when 2 people share a lesson. The teacher works with each person individually while the other person observes or works on her own. Much can be learned through observing the process in others. This is a great way for friends or couples to take lessons.
